This was very enjoyable, overall fun read. The first chapter is the darkest, worst one (content warning for that one) but once we meet Vektal, it gets better. Basics: women are kidnapped from Earth & crash onto an alien ice planet they call Not-Hoth. Georgie is made the leader of the humans & meets Vektal. He is the sweetest, most caring blue horned alien. I liked this way more than I expected to. The first chapter or two were very dark and potentially triggering (see below), but after Georgie finds Vektal, things were overall delightful. Not as light and fluffy as I thought it would be, but very enjoyable.

Part of me wishes the sex had been a little more creative. You're inventing a whole alien race and planet! You could totally reinvent sex!! But I still enjoyed it just fine.

Not sure why I was expecting an alpha alien, but Vektal was all cinnamon roll. I loved how he just did everything in his power to take care of Georgie, was firm in his love of her but never forced her hand
(except perhaps in a dubious-consent scene when he wakes her up with cunnilingus, before understanding that she did not have the same understanding of resonance/mating as him; we are in her head when it happens and she is happy going along with it)
